Water Damage Restoration

Water damage restoration starts with finding out where the water is coming from. This could be from a leak in the roof, a broken pipe, or even a flood from outside. The first step is to stop the water if you can, so it doesn't get worse. Sometimes, you may need to turn off the main water supply to your home.

Once the water source is fixed, the next step is to remove the water. This might mean using a wet vacuum or calling in professionals who have special equipment. It's important to get the water out as quickly as possible because the longer it stays, the more damage it can cause, including mold!

After removing the water, everything needs to be dried out. This can include using fans, dehumidifiers, and even opening windows. Making sure the area is dry is a crucial step, as dampness can lead to mold growth and bad smells.

Once everything is dry, you might need to repair or replace any damaged materials like drywall, flooring, and furniture. This can be a big job, but fixing everything is important if you want your home to be safe and comfortable again.

Finally, it's a good idea to check the area every so often to make sure no water issues arise again. It's like playing detective to prevent future problems. Regular maintenance will help keep your home safe from water damage!
